Effect of exercise on shoulder and leg muscles for cricket players


Author(s): Raushan Kumar and Dr. Harish Kumar Tiwari

Abstract:
The Purpose of my study is to find out the Muscular Strength and Speed of leg and shoulder muscles for the Ranji Trophy cricket players of Bihar and Jharkhand by the help of given training plan. To facilitate this study there were six (N=6) cricketers and their age ranged between 19 to 26 years have been selected randomly. Pre-training data of JCR test, and post training data were recorded respectively after completion of six-week successful training schedule. The Muscular strength and Speed of the Players were tested for statistical significance by the computation of dependent t-test ratios. The analysis was showing that the Muscular strength and speed were significant among them at 0.05 level of confidence. Based on the findings of this study the following conclusion was drawn that the muscular strength and speed has increased by following the same training methodology for the same variables. In this study also found that there is partial effect of six weeks implemented training plan on the subject. The effect of muscular strength on leg muscles are only visible. Effect of speed training and muscular strength training on shoulder muscles haven’t seen.
